How Fishin Frenzy Megaways Changed the Formula
The biggest structural evolution in the franchise is Fishin Frenzy Megaways. UK-facing operator pages and Blueprint Operations material describe it as a six-reel slot with up to 15,625 ways to win, rather than the original 10-payline format. Blueprint Operations also says the added sixth reel gives players more chances to trigger the free games feature, which makes the Megaways version feel broader and more active from the beginning.

Why Different Fishin Frenzy Games Feel Different
One of the most important things to explain in this section is that the Fishin Frenzy family should not be treated as if every version plays the same way. The UK Gambling Commission says that for gaming machines with multiple games, each separate game must state and meet its own individual RTP figure. That makes it clear that a player should compare titles individually rather than assume the whole franchise behaves like a single product.
That is especially relevant when comparing the classic slot to Megaways and sequel-style entries like The Big Catch. BetUK’s page for Fishin’ Frenzy The Big Catch describes it as another 5×3, 10-payline release, but one that introduces a “Big Catch Fish Upgrade” feature. In other words, even where the core layout looks familiar, the feature experience can still shift in meaningful ways.

The Big Catch Branch Adds Feature Twists to the Formula
Another important branch in the family is The Big Catch line. Blueprint Gaming’s official page for Fishin’ Frenzy The Big Catch says the game introduces a mechanic where collecting enough fishermen can turn every fish into the Big Catch, with fish in view becoming worth 50x bet. BetUK also presents the title as a 5×3, 10-payline slot that adds the Big Catch Fish Upgrade feature to the familiar fisherman setup.
That makes The Big Catch games appealing to players who want the classic Fishin Frenzy framework but with a more feature-led identity. The structure still feels recognizable, yet the extra upgrades give the session more progression than the original slot. Newer Fishin Frenzy Games Give UK Players More Choice
Blueprint’s newer games show that the franchise is still expanding. Fishin’ Frenzy Even Bigger Fish, released in October 2024, is described by Blueprint as offering 4,096 ways to win, collects active on every spin, and unlockable upgrades. Fishin’ Frenzy Even Bigger Catch, released in February 2023, adds a Golden Fisherman in free spins and allows a collect multiplier of up to x10. Blueprint’s current showcase also lists Fishin’ Frenzy Even Bigger Fish 2 Rapid Fire as part of the ongoing lineup, showing that the brand is still developing rather than simply relying on old releases.

Frequently Asked Questions About Fishin Frenzy
What is Fishin Frenzy?
Fishin Frenzy is a popular fishing-themed slot family from Blueprint Gaming, best known for its fisherman collect feature and free spins bonus round.
Which Fishin Frenzy game is best for beginners?
The original Fishin’ Frenzy is usually the easiest place to start because it uses a simple 5×3 layout with 10 paylines and a clear free spins feature.
What is the difference between Fishin Frenzy and Fishin Frenzy Megaways?
The original game uses fixed paylines, while Fishin’ Frenzy Megaways expands the format to six reels and up to 15,625 ways to win.
What makes Fishin Frenzy The Big Catch different?
The Big Catch keeps the classic 5×3 structure but adds the Big Catch Fish Upgrade feature, giving the familiar formula a stronger sequel identity.
Is Fishin Frenzy popular with UK players?
Yes. The original and Megaways versions both remain visible on UK-facing casino sites, and the series continues to expand through newer related releases.
Should every Fishin Frenzy game be treated the same?
No. Even when the branding is shared, each separate game should be considered on its own terms, including its RTP and feature structure.
